LAS VEGAS (KABC) -- Hotel heiress Paris Hilton was arrested in Las Vegas and has since been released on her own recognizance.
The socialite was booked into the Clark County Detention Center early Saturday morning on possession of drugs.
A motorcycle officer late Friday night noticed what appeared to be marijuana smoke coming from a Sport Utility Vehicle. Hilton was inside the Cadillac Escalade being driven by her boyfriend, Cy Waits.
The officer pulled the car over near the Wynn resort and casino on the strip. As a crowd gathered and began shooting video and taking photos, police said Hilton asked to go inside the hotel for privacy.
"While in the security office, she extracted a tube of lip balm from her purse," police Sgt. John Sheahan said. "At that time, a plastic bindle containing a substance believed to be cocaine fell from her purse in plain view of the Metro lieutenant. This substance consequently tested positive as cocaine."
Her arrest is the third time the 29-year-old has been suspected of drug possession.
Hilton was detained last month by authorities on a French island after allegedly being caught with less than one ounce of marijuana in her bag.
She was arrested in South Africa during the World Cup on marijuana charges, but the charges were dropped.
"There are only so many times you can use the, 'Officer, this isn't my pocket book,' defense," said Jeanne Wolf of Parade Magazine. "These people are often addicted to illegal substances, but even more importantly, they're addicted to drama, and someone like Paris is addicted to being the center of attention."
Hilton was released about 2:45 a.m.
Hilton's lawyer David Chesnoff released a statement, saying, "Paris Hilton was released this morning on her own recognizance. This matter will be dealt with in the courts not in the media and I encourage people not to rush to judgment until all of the facts have been dealt with in a court of law."
Waits, a 34-year-old night club manager at the Wynn, was booked on suspicion of driving under the influence. He was released on $2,000 bail.
Hilton made headlines just a few days ago when a 31-year-old man armed with knives attempted to break into her house.
In 2007, Hilton pleaded no contest to alcohol-related reckless driving charges. She spent nearly two weeks in jail.
